A woman who generated numerous loud noise complaints with her blaring music - which included playing AC/DC's hit song "Highway to Hell" at 1 a.m. - was arrested four times over a 26-hour period.
Joyce Coffey, 53, faces several charges after police arrested her three times this week because she allegedly refused to turn down the music on her radio at home and a fourth time after her nephew accused her of throwing a frying pan at him.

Rip Torn
Texan actor Rip Torn was arrested for drunk driving in the city suburb of North Salem, New York in December 2006 for crashing his car into a tractor-trailer. State police said the 75-year-old actor was visibly intoxicated and refused a Breathalyzer test. He was later quoted as saying "I love New York" after being acquitted in a juried trial. Torn was arrested on the same charge two years earlier in New York City for crashing into a taxi.
